Within a grand palace atop Heavenly Saint Peak, Lu Qing sat cross-legged in meditation.

The Jade Scroll, bestowed upon him by the Five Treasures Daoist, lay clutched in his palms.

Surrounding him stood a formidable Big Array, activated via an Array Plate to provide alerts and protection.

Gazing upon the Jade Scroll he held, Lu Qing promptly invoked his Superpower.

Before long, streams of data emerged from the Jade Scroll, hovering in the air.

Examining the displayed notes, Lu Qing selected the option to download the simulation.

Moments later, as the Superpower's notification surfaced, he chose to absorb the knowledge.

In an instant, a torrent of profound insights flooded his consciousness, drawing Lu Qing into deep cultivation.

No one could tell exactly how long had elapsed, but upon emerging from his cultivation trance, Lu Qing's gaze brimmed with delight.

"Just as I suspected, my judgment was spot on. The divination skill practiced by the Five Treasures Daoist truly stands out as remarkable."

During his time in the Witch Clan's Trial Secret Realm, Lu Qing had already detected the unusual nature of the Five Treasures Daoist's Path of Calculation.

More recently, upon hearing the Daoist describe how he could foresee his own escape from calamity, Lu Qing's suspicions were solidly confirmed.

For many years back in his original world, Lu Qing had delved into reflections and studies on the Path of Calculation.

Though he gathered certain understandings, he remained far from grasping the Way of Cause and Effect as described by the Old Cyan Dragon, barely scratching its edges.

After listening to the Five Treasures Daoist's account, Lu Qing believed the man's divination skill might aid his own pursuits, leading him to suggest a trade.

Having now delved into its depths, Lu Qing felt certain his instincts had been correct.

[Ziwei Fate Scripture]—this was the very divination skill the Five Treasures Daoist pursued.

To be precise, it transcended mere divination; it formed a deep cultivation technique exploring fate computations, Qi fortune, and the threads of cause and effect.

When mastered to advanced stages, it could guide cultivators straight toward the Harmonization Realm.

Beyond Path divination, the technique encompassed diverse methods such as curses, stealthy assassinations, and even plundering fortune from foes.

Yet, executing these abilities demanded robust Divine Souls.

Only upon entering the Primordial Spirit Realm could true cultivation of it commence.

The Five Treasures Daoist, stuck at the Golden Core Post Realm, could only grasp the divination aspects of [Ziwei Fate Scripture], leaving its deeper secrets beyond his reach—which explained his admission of merely skimming the surface.

But in Lu Qing's possession, the situation shifted dramatically.

Through [Ziwei Fate Scripture], he at last caught a faint glimpse into the Way of Cause and Effect.

"Fate, calculations of destiny, Qi fortune, curses—these all intertwine tightly with cause and effect. While [Ziwei Fate Scripture] doesn't lead straight to the Cause and Effect Path, it offers glimpses into its mysteries."

At Lu Qing's current level, he fully recognized the varying tiers among the Paths.

Distinct Paths separated into Grand Dao and lesser Minor Dao.

Paths like the Gold Path or Water Path earned the title of Grand Dao.

In contrast, derived paths such as Edge Dao or Cold Ice Dao from those Grand Dao qualified only as Minor Dao.

Then there were enigmatic forces like the Space Avenue, and the even more elusive Time Path, reigning supreme among all Grand Dao.

In both profundity and might, they overshadowed typical Grand Dao by a wide margin.

Similarly, the elusive Cause and Effect Path matched the Space and Time Paths in its unfathomable nature.

Against such lofty Grand Dao, even mighty ones like Gold Path or Wood Path fell slightly short.

That said, for someone like Lu Qing who fused the Five Elements together, fully mastering every Five Elements Path changed everything.

With all Five Elements united, facing off against Space Path or Time Path would show no hint of weakness.

"In the same vein, the path of fate calculations, Qi fortune path, curse path—these minor branches stemming from the Cause and Effect Path—when delved into deeply, can reveal the core truths of the Cause and Effect Path!"

Excitement built within Lu Qing as his thoughts raced onward.

The might of the Cause and Effect Path required no further praise.

As the Old Cyan Dragon had revealed, back in ancient eras, the Curse Elder had only fathomed a single offshoot of the Cause and Effect Path: the curse path.

That alone had instilled caution in multiple Transformation Immortals.

Thus, fully unlocking the superior Cause and Effect Path—what unimaginable power would it unleash?

Even more crucially, any insight into the Way of Cause and Effect would arm Lu Qing against the Divine Split Resurrection Technique.

In battles ahead, when eliminating adversaries, he could rest easy knowing they wouldn't revive to plague him later.

For this reason alone, Lu Qing resolved to seize the Way of Cause and Effect by any means.

Calming the thrill surging in his chest, Lu Qing dove back into secluded meditation for further insight.

Time in cultivation always slipped away swiftly, and three days vanished in a blink.

On this particular morning, Lu Qing abruptly snapped open his eyes, raising his palm to form a dark gleam.

This dark gleam pulsed with profound depth, radiating a sinister vibe, and writhed as if alive, sending shivers through anyone who beheld it.

Yet Lu Qing stayed composed, a faint grin crossing his face.

"Curse Path—at last, I've grasped a portion of its secrets."

Through three days of intense study, Lu Qing had elevated his command of [Ziwei Fate Scripture] to an impressive depth.

He now possessed thorough knowledge of fate, destiny calculations, Qi fortune, and the arts of curses.

His own Path of Calculation had soared far beyond the Five Treasures Daoist's grasp.

Even the curse techniques had ascended to a frightfully advanced level.

Indeed, at this point, relying solely on curses, Lu Qing could effortlessly doom a formidable Elder-level powerhouse to death.
